  3. Compute lat/lon given radial and distance from a known point. Enter lat/lon of initial point, true course and distance. Select distance units and earth model and click "compute". Lat/lons may be entered in DD.DD, DD:MM.MM or DD:MM:SS.SS formats. Note that the starting point cannot be a pole.

The Great Circle Arc Distance calculator computes the distance between two points on a spherical body along a great circle arc using the Haversine formula based on the latitude and longitude of two points and the mean spherical radius of the sphere.
